The earliest angiosperms: evidence from mitochondrial, plastid and nuclear genomes

TL;DR: This study demonstrates that Amboreella, Nymphaeales and Illiciales-Trimeniaceae-Austrobaileya represent the first stage of angiosperm evolution, with Amborella being sister to all other angiosperms, and shows that Gnetales are related to the conifers and are not sister to the angios perms, thus refuting the Anthophyte Hypothesis.

Phylogeny of basal angiosperms: analyses of five genes from three genomes.

TL;DR: The standard most parsimonious trees search, taxon deletion analyses, and constraint analyses in combination with Kishino‐Hasegawa tests provided a rigorous analytical perspective for identifying Amborella, Nymphaeales, and Illiciales‐Trimeniaceae‐Austrobaileya (ANITA) as the basalmost lineages of extant angiosperms.
